Detailed Itinerary: Corcovado Overnight Tour
Day 1 – Arrival and Deep Forest Exploration
We start the day with a scenic boat ride from Drake Bay to the Sirena Station entrance.
- Arrival & Check-in: Upon landing, guests complete the registration process before a short walk to the ranger station where you’ll securely store your luggage.
- Morning Guided Hike: Our first guided trek begins, lasting approximately until 12:00 p.m. We focus on areas rich in wildlife activity near the station.
- Lunch & Rest: Enjoy a well-deserved lunch at the station, followed by a short break.
- Afternoon Guided Hike: At 2:30 p.m., we set out on our second major hike of the day, exploring different trails until our return around 6:00 p.m.
- Dinner & Relaxation: Dinner is served in the evening, followed by time to relax and recharge for an early start.
Please note: Night hikes are not permitted inside Corcovado National Park. All guests must return to the station by 6:00 p.m.
Day 2 – Sunrise Wildlife & Departure
This is when the park’s wildlife is often most active!
- Sunrise Wildlife Walk: Our second day begins early with a short, exhilarating sunrise hike starting at 5:00 a.m. This is an incredible time for tapir and cat sightings!
- Breakfast: We return around 6:30 a.m. for a hearty breakfast.
- Final Morning Hike: After a brief rest, we head out once more at 8:00 a.m. for our final guided hike, lasting approximately three hours.
- Lunch & Departure Prep: We return to the station around 11:00 a.m. for lunch, then prepare for our journey back.
- Departure: At 12:45 p.m., we walk to the designated pickup point where the boat will take us on a scenic return trip to Drake Bay.
